Looking at a '67 Amazon and needing advice... 120-130

What the other guys said. PLUS - Pull up the floor mat in the driver's and passenger's floor.
A chronic problem with 122s is water leakage that comes in under the windshield and runs down the firewall.
It gets into the jute backing under the rubber floormats and the jute ferments.
The resulting fermentation products, like vinegar, rust the floor through from the inside.
Floor panels CAN be replaced but it is a lot easier if they are sound at the edges,
so you just patch the holes.
220 is a prime candidate for an overdrive, which makes high-speed cruising MUCH more comfortable
and a bit more economical. The M41 fits fine, and either the D-type or J-type work OK.
